The Arkansas River Valley Audubon Society will meet on Monday, August 26th, at 7:00 p. m. The public is invited to attend. The program will be presented by Dr. Dan Scheiman, Bird Conservation Director, Audubon Arkansas. “Colombia: An Endemic Exploration” Explore Colombia, from Caribbean coast to Andean peaks, with Dr. Dan. In March, 2019, he and his wife Samantha went on a bird tour of northern Colombia where they saw many exotic, endemic species found nowhere else on Earth. Dan will share the sights and sounds from this trip. Dr. Dan Scheiman is VP of ASCA. His day job is Bird Conservation Director for Audubon Arkansas, a state office of the National Audubon Society. He and his staff monitor birds and other wildlife, restore wildlife habitat, and help Arkansans improve their local environments. Dan has a B.S. from Cornell University, M.S. from Eastern Illinois University, and Ph.D. from Purdue University. He has been birding for over 25 years. Since moving to Arkansas in 2005 to work for Audubon he has seen 362 of the 420 bird species documented in the state.
